CAT No: CP27500
CAS No:81607-67-2
Synonyms/Alias:81607-67-2;L-Serine4-methoxy-beta-naphthylamide;H-Ser-4MbetaNA;AC1ODVCA;H-SER-4M-BETANA;Propanamide,2-amino-3-hydroxy-N-(4-methoxy-2-naphthalenyl)-,(2S)-;CTK8G0664;(2S)-2-amino-3-hydroxy-N-(4-methoxynaphthalen-2-yl)propanamide;ZINC2572093
